Issue Detail: On September 25, 2018, City Council approved the Updated Railyards Finance Plan (Finance Plan) and established the associated Railyards Impact Fee (RIF). Several public improvement facilities were identified in the Finance Plan that were constructed prior to the adoption of the Finance Plan. The current RIF section of the Sacramento City Code (S.C.C. 18.56.940) allows for development credits for a landowner that constructs infrastructure and facilities, with advance approval by a written fee credit or reimbursement agreement. This requirement does not allow for the previously constructed facilities, identified in the Finance Plan, to be eligible for credits.
